One of those afternoons, you might say. There were points but no podiums. Only two points, but they all count and it is afternoons like this that come the end of the season we will could look back on and say 'those two points Vitaly got for us in China, they were crucial'.
As the sun sets in China this evening, it would be difficult to say we were inspired by our on-track performance this weekend however it is not all bad. Two podiums from the first two races is a strong start, and there is no doubt the R31 is fast (as was once again proven during Vitaly's Q2 yesterday afternoon). As it proved, we had an unlucky end to qualifying.
Spirits, however are not dampened - we know we can compete at the top end of the grid and we'll now look ahead to amend for a less than spectacular result this weekend.
And with the hope of a top end finish this weekend no longer possible, thoughts now turn to the first European Race of the season in what we once knew as Constantinople (nowadays, Istanbul). The Istanbul Park circuit is actually on the Asian side of the city, but the next round of the 2011 F1 season is in fact considered the official start of the European swing of races.
Equipment is swiftly packed up by our team, and freighted to Enstone in time for the next trip. The general feeling in the camp is that this is now a time to reflect and prepare for the next challenge. We've started the season and we've started it well, but all thoughts are on a quick return to form in just under three weeks' time.
Car upgrades will be on the way, the team will be fresh from the Easter break and there is a real feeling at LRGP that a lot can be achieved this season with two drivers fighting fair and square for the points. And with Mercedes beginning to perform this weekend in Shanghai, it is going to be an even more interesting battle in Turkey, with the competition getting even hotter.
For now Asia, goodbye.
